The Ocean Cleanup

theoceancleanup.com

The Ocean Cleanup develops technologies to extract, prevent, and intercept plastic pollution. The Ocean Cleanup’s goal is to fuel the world’s fight against oceanic plastic pollution, by initiating the largest cleanup in history.

PANASONIC ENDS SOLAR CELL PRODUCTION PARTNERSHIP WITH TESLA

Environmental Leader | February 27, 2020

news image

Two big players in the renewable energy space are calling it quits. Panasonic and Tesla ended their solar cell manufacturing partnership at Gigafactory 2 in Buffalo, New York, this week. The companies initially formed a joint venture in 2016, agreeing that Panasonic would help pay for part of the solar production equipment at Tesla’s facility in Buffalo, Nikkei Asian Review reported. AS APS ANNOUNCES NEW ENERGY REGULATIONS, GREEN-LIT WIND FARM LOOKS TO BUILD

azdailysun | February 02, 2020

news image

A new wind energy power plant south of Winslow will be built on the border of Coconino County and Navajo County, and is vying to be a part of the state's transition into a clean energy future. The 477-megawatt Chevelon Butte Wind Farm is proposed by sPower, a Utah-based company, and could build turbines that will be some of the largest structures in the state.
